Greg | 363 comments Some of you may already be aware of it, but I thought I'd post about a new dark fantasy magazine that started earlier this year called The Common Tongue . I've set up a series page for it here if anyone is interested in checking out/tracking individual issues. Disclaimer: I'm one of the slush readers there at the moment.

Yes it does use a shared world but, as per its submission guidelines for fiction:

"We are interested in fantasy with a dark theme. We accept both works set in our Athuruin Shared Universe as well as original work in an original setting" (my italics).


So if you have a story that you think might fit a dark and high fantasy theme (which I think would be right up your street, Seth), then why not give The Common Tongue a shot?
